diff --git a/pkgs/api/_deploy.ts b/pkgs/api/_deploy.ts index c52d34e..3703d7a 100644 --- a/pkgs/api/_deploy.ts +++ b/pkgs/api/_deploy.ts @@ -70,7 +70,7 @@ datasource db { try { await $({ cwd: dir("app/db") })`bun install`; - await $({ cwd: dir("app/db") })`bun prisma db pull`; + await $({ cwd: dir("app/db") })`bun prisma db pull --force`; await $({ cwd: dir("app/db") })`bun prisma generate`; } catch (e) { console.error(e); diff --git a/pkgs/prod.ts b/pkgs/prod.ts index a5b7752..56839ea 100644 --- a/pkgs/prod.ts +++ b/pkgs/prod.ts @@ -39,7 +39,7 @@ if (await existsAsync(dir("app/db/.env"))) { if (!(await existsAsync(dir("node_modules/.prisma")))) { try { await $({ cwd: dir(`app/db`) })`bun install`; - await $({ cwd: dir(`app/db`) })`bun prisma db pull`; + await $({ cwd: dir(`app/db`) })`bun prisma db pull --force`; await $({ cwd: dir(`app/db`) })`bun prisma generate`; } catch (e) { console.error(e); diff --git a/pkgs/utils/prisma.ts b/pkgs/utils/prisma.ts index 201520b..a160a0e 100644 --- a/pkgs/utils/prisma.ts +++ b/pkgs/utils/prisma.ts @@ -7,7 +7,7 @@ export const preparePrisma = async () => { if ((await existsAsync(dir("app/db/.env"))) && !g.db) { try { if (g.mode !== "dev") { - await $({ cwd: dir(`app/db`) })`bun prisma db pull`; + await $({ cwd: dir(`app/db`) })`bun prisma db pull --force`; await $({ cwd: dir(`app/db`) })`bun prisma generate`; }